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Lesotho to Cuba is to fly which costs $700 - $2,200 and takes 33h 52m.
The fastest way to get from Lesotho to Cuba is to fly which takes 30h 31m and costs $950 - $2,900.
The distance between Lesotho and Cuba is 12874 km.
It takes approximately 30h 31m to get from Lesotho to Cuba, including transfers.
Cuba is 7h behind Lesotho. It is currently 12:50 AM in Lesotho and 5:50 PM in Cuba.
What companies run services between Lesotho and Cuba?
Airlink, LATAM Chile, and two other airlines fly from Maseru (MSU) to Abel Santamaría Airport (SNU) 5 times a week.
